Output 05f536423b5f2fd9a0b66e6977603ee9e27a3d670ffb3c99b766112cf4588f7c:0

value
755700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93ce8233a7cf65f6040c06de9134ebca6872244 OP_EQUAL
address
3MVfX3nE3UVkTqv5bmETzNvNrzJmKGFzUg
transaction
05f536423b5f2fd9a0b66e6977603ee9e27a3d670ffb3c99b766112cf4588f7c
confirmations
256255
spent
true